Summary of Request

In 2011, and multiple years before that the Mendocino County Library’s budget was in need of help.  Staffing levels, operational hours and materials budget were at an all-time low.  Many people and organizations recognized the value of the Mendocino County Free Library and wanted to work towards a restoration of services, hours of operation, and materials available to the public.  Measure A was put on the November 2011 ballot, and passed with a 74% majority.  In the years following Measure A, the libraries budget has doubled.  Hours of operation for each of the branches has been restored, staffing levels have increased, programs for all ages have increased, and the library is able to offer much more in the way of materials, such as books, ebooks, dvds, on line databases, books on CD etc.
